---
什么是TP钱包合约交互?
TP钱包是一种基于区块链技术的加密数字钱包,它能够存储和管理用户的加密资产。在区块链世界中,合约是指智能合约,自动执行、控制和文档化法律事件和行动的计算机程序。合约交互则涉及到用户与这些合约之间的互动过程。TP钱包合约交互就是通过TP钱包与智能合约进行的各种操作,包括资产转账、信息查询、委托交易等。
通过TP钱包,用户可以方便地与链上合约进行交互,而不需要深入了解底层的复杂代码和技术。这提供了用户友好的界面,满足非技术背景的用户使用区块链技术的需求。合约交互的过程涉及到多个步骤,比如验证用户身份、签署交易、发送请求到区块链网络,并最终确认交易的状态。
TP钱包合约交互的基本操作流程
TP钱包合约交互的基本操作流程通常包括以下几个步骤:
- 充值或持有数字资产:用户需要先在TP钱包中充值或者持有相应的数字资产,以便在合约交互中使用。
- 选择合约并进行操作:用户可以在TP钱包中选择需要交互的合约,常见的合约如去中心化金融(DeFi)合约、非同质化代币(NFT)合约等。
- 输入参数并确认交易:不同的合约操作会要求不同的参数,用户需要根据合约要求输入相关参数,并确认交易。
- 支付交易费用:合约交互需要支付一定的区块链交易费用(如Gas费),用户需要保证账户中有足够的余额。
- 等待交易确认:交易提交后,用户需要等待区块链验证交易并返回结果,交易确认后,用户可以查看更新的资产状态或交易结果。
TP钱包合约交互的应用场景
TP钱包合约交互有众多的应用场景,以下是一些常见的例子:
- 去中心化金融(DeFi):用户通过TP钱包交互DeFi合约,可以进行借贷、交易、流动性挖矿等,获取资产的增值。
- 非同质化代币(NFT):用户能够使用TP钱包参与NFT的铸造、购买和交易,与艺术家、创作者直接互动。
- 组织治理: 一些项目通过智能合约实现去中心化治理,用户可以通过TP钱包参与投票和决策。
- 数据验证: 用户可以利用合约交互去验证信息的真实性,保证数据的不可篡改性。
- 跨链交易: 通过TP钱包与多个区块链的合约交互,用户能进行不同链之间的资产交换。
如何安全使用TP钱包与合约交互?
在进行TP钱包合约交互时,安全是用户最关注的话题之一。为了确保安全使用TP钱包与智能合约,用户需特别关注以下几点:
- 选择正规项目: 确保使用的合约来自于可信的项目和团队,避免参与未知或可疑的合约。
- 开启双重身份验证: TP钱包如果支持双重身份验证功能,务必开启,增加账户安全性。
- 定期备份钱包: 定期备份钱包文件和助记词,确保在设备丢失时能够找回资产。
- 了解合约的功能: 在进行合约交互前,尽可能多了解目标合约的具体功能,防止因理解不当而造成的资产损失。
- 保持警惕: 定期检查账户的交易记录,谨防非授权的合约交互,若发现异常,立即更改密码或冻结账户。
未来TP钱包合约交互的发展趋势
随着区块链技术的不断发展,TP钱包合约交互也会呈现出新的趋势。以下是一些可能的发展方向:
- 用户体验的提升: 随着技术的进步,开发者将致力于提高用户界面的友好性和交互的流畅性,使得非技术用户也能轻松进行操作。
- 合约功能的多样化: 未来的合约会更加复杂和多样,能够满足各种应用场景的需求,如隐私保护、自动执行等功能会被越来越多地运用。
- 合约的安全性增强: 安全审计将在合约发布前变得更加普遍,以降低合约漏洞带来的风险,提升用户信任。
- 跨链交互成为主流: 未来的TP钱包可能会支持多条公链的合约交互,实现不同链间的无缝协作和资产互换。
- 社区治理参与度增加: 通过TP钱包与合约互动的用户数量增多,将使得去中心化治理更加高效,社区决策的透明度和民主性会得到提升。
可能相关的问题
以下是一些与TP钱包合约交互相关的常见
- TP钱包如何创建和管理账户?
- 如何识别和防止合约欺诈?
- 合约交互中可能出现哪些错误?
- TP钱包支持哪些区块链资产?
- 如何对合约进行安全审计?
TP钱包如何创建和管理账户?
创建和管理TP钱包账户的过程相对简单,以下是主要步骤:
- 下载TP钱包应用: 首先,用户需要在手机的应用商店中搜索并下载TP钱包应用,确保下载的版本是官方的,以避免安全风险。
- 注册新账户: 打开TP钱包后,用户可以选择创建新账户,系统会提示用户设置一个强密码,同时生成助记词。助记词是用户恢复账户的关键,要妥善保存。
- 导入已有账户: 如果用户已经拥有钱包,可以选择导入已有账户,输入助记词或私钥即可。
- 管理资产: 在TP钱包中,用户可以添加不同类型的数字资产,方便管理和查看余额。在管理界面,用户还可以进行充值、发送、交易等操作。
- 安全设置: 用户可以在设置中添加额外的安全保护措施,如指纹解锁、双重身份验证等,以增强账户的安全性。
在账户管理过程中,用户也需要定期更新密码和安全设置,避免因个人信息泄露而导致的资产损失。
如何识别和防止合约欺诈?
识别和防止合约欺诈是用户需要重点关注的事项(合约欺诈往往导致用户资产失窃)。以下是一些识别和预防欺诈的建议:
- 验证合约的来源:在与任何合约互动之前,务必确认项目的可信度,查看是否有可信的支持者或社区。
- 查看合约代码: 如果可能,尽量查看合约的源代码,了解合约的逻辑运行是否合理,包括权限控制、资金管理等。
- 警惕异常操作: 用户在操作合约时,要时刻保持警惕。如确认金额、接收地址,以及合约功能是否符合预期,避免因疏忽而导致的损失。
- 保持信息更新: 持续关注区块链社区、论坛和新闻,以获得最新的安全相关信息和合约风险提示。
- 只使用知名合约: 选择知名度高、用户评价良好的合约进行交互,尽量避免未知或新兴项目,降低潜在风险。
用户在与合约交互时,应警惕过于吸引人的投资回报,一旦感觉到项目不靠谱,及时停止参与。
合约交互中可能出现哪些错误?
在合约交互过程中,用户可能遇到各种错误,这里列出一些常见问题及其解决方法:
- 交易失败:常见于Gas费不足、合约参数错误等,用户应仔细检查输入参数,确保余额足够后再次提交。
- 签名未通过:这可能与账户的签名方式、交易确认等有关,用户需确认钱包的功能及信息是否正确。
- 网络延迟:某些时候,由于网络拥堵,交易确认可能会延迟。此时用户可以耐心等待,查看交易记录。
- 权限管理错误:如果用户在合约操作中授权不当,将导致个别资产无法操作。用户需要仔细检查授权内容,必要时重新授权。
- 显示的余额不准确: 可能由于网络问题或同步未及时更新,这种情况通常会自动恢复,但用户也可以手动刷新或重新启动应用。
对于每种潜在错误,用户最好提前进行相关学习,熟悉常见的调试方法和应对措施,提高处理能力。
TP钱包支持哪些区块链资产?
TP钱包支持多种区块链资产,以下是一些主要资产的介绍:
- 以太坊(ETH): TP钱包支持以太坊网络的原生资产ETH,用户可以使用ETH进行交易和合约交互。
- ERC20代币: 除了ETH,TP钱包还支持ERC20标准的代币,例如USDT、LINK等。
- 比特币(BTC): 虽然BTC不是智能合约平台,但TP钱包也集成对比特币的支持。
- 其他公链资产: TP钱包逐渐增加对多条公链的支持,包括诸如BSC、Solana、Polygon等网络的资产。
- NFT资产: 用户通过TP钱包,可以方便管理自己的非同质化代币(NFT),参与到NFT市场的交易中。
对于想要使用TP钱包的用户,了解所支持的区块链资产有助于他们更好地进行交易和资产管理。
如何对合约进行安全审计?
对合约进行安全审计是确保合约安全和可信的重要手段,以下是一些审计的方法和步骤:
- 代码审查: 对合约的源代码进行全面的审查,包括权限管理、代币转移、数据存储等逻辑,识别潜在的安全漏洞。
- 测试用例: 编写测试用例,模拟不同的操作场景,对合约进行功能测试和安全测试,查看是否存在异常情况。
- 使用工具检测: 借助于专业的工具,例如Mythril、Slither等,进行合约代码的静态分析,识别出潜在漏洞。
- 双重审计: 对重要的合约进行多轮审计,通常由不同的团队进行审核,确保合约安全性得到最大保障。
- 社区反馈: 审计完成后,可公开合约的审计报告,邀请社区进行反馈,及时发现之前未注意的安全隐患。
进行合约审计不仅有助于提高合约的安全性,还能增强用户对项目的信任,提高合约的市场认可度。
---
上述内容提供了关于TP钱包合约交互的全面介绍,包括基本概念、操作流程、应用场景、安全使用、未来发展等方面,结合可能相关的问题,详细阐述了各个方面的知识,帮助用户更好地理解和利用这一技术。